Browns Exeter is looking for a part-time summer team member to help deliver welcoming, memorable experiences for guests.

You’ll join a close-knit group where hospitality is central, and every shift is an opportunity to learn and contribute.

You’ll enjoy flexible summer hours, great dining discounts across our brands, and practical benefits like Wagestream pay access.

If you’re home from university or seeking extra cash, we want to hear from you.

How to prepare for a job interview at Browns Exeter

Show Off Your People Skills

In hospitality, your ability to work with customers and team members is crucial. Be prepared to share stories that highlight your experience in handling customer service situations, especially any tricky ones. We want to hear how you turned a potentially negative experience into a positive one!

Know the Menu Inside Out

You might get quizzed on the menu items or asked about your favourite dishes. Brush up on any special offerings at Browns Exeter and demonstrate genuine enthusiasm for their food. This shows you’re not just looking for any job, but you’re genuinely excited about working with their team.

Flexibility is Key

As you're going for a part-time role, emphasise your availability and willingness to work various shifts. Mention any instances where you've gone above and beyond for scheduling or helped out during busy times. This flexibility can make you stand out from the crowd!

Role-Play Scenarios

Be ready for role-play scenarios during your interview! Employers love to see how you handle on-the-spot situations, like dealing with a dissatisfied customer or managing a specific request from a patron. Practising these scenarios with friends can help boost your confidence.
